What Are Stem Cells?
Stem cells are unspecialized cells that have the remarkable ability to develop into different types of specialized cells in the body. They are primarily classified into two types based on their origin:
- الخلايا الجذعية الجنينية (المجالس الاقتصادية والاجتماعية)
هذه الخلايا متعددة القدرات, meaning they can develop into almost any cell type in the body. Although they hold immense potential in regenerative medicine, the use of ESCs is highly regulated and controversial due to ethical concerns related to the sourcing of the cells. - الخلايا الجذعية البالغة
الخلايا الجذعية البالغة, also known as somatic or multipotent stem cells, تم العثور عليها في الأنسجة المختلفة في جميع أنحاء الجسم, بما في ذلك نخاع العظام, adipose (سمين) منديل, and the brain. These stem cells are more limited in their ability to differentiate but are still essential in tissue repair and regeneration. - الخلايا الجذعية المحفزة (iPSCs)
Induced pluripotent stem cells are adult cells that have been reprogrammed to behave like embryonic stem cells. These cells are a potential solution to some of the ethical issues surrounding the use of embryonic stem cells, while still holding the ability to differentiate into multiple cell types.
How Stem Cell Therapy Works in Regenerative Medicine
Stem cell therapy works by harnessing the power of stem cells to repair or replace damaged tissues and organs. The process typically involves extracting stem cells from the patient’s own body (الخلايا الجذعية الذاتية) أو من جهة مانحة (الخلايا الجذعية الخيفي), and then either injecting them into the damaged area or cultivating them in the laboratory to create tissue that can be used for transplantation.
Here’s a general overview of how stem cell therapy is used in regenerative medicine:
- Extraction of Stem Cells
Stem cells can be harvested from several sources, بما في ذلك نخاع العظام, الأنسجة الدهنية, دم, وحتى لب الأسنان. The method of extraction depends on the condition being treated and the type of stem cells being used. - Culturing and Processing
بمجرد استخراجها, stem cells are cultured in specialized conditions to encourage their growth and expansion. في بعض الحالات, stem cells are further processed to produce a higher concentration of specific types of cells that are more likely to promote healing in the target tissue. - Injection or Transplantation
The cultured or harvested stem cells are then either injected directly into the affected area or used to generate tissue that can be transplanted into the patient. في بعض الحالات, stem cells can be used to grow organs or tissues outside of the body, which are then implanted into the patient to replace damaged organs. - Regeneration and Healing
Once the stem cells are introduced into the body, they begin to repair and regenerate the damaged tissue. Stem cells can promote tissue healing by stimulating the production of new cells, تقليل الالتهاب, and enhancing the body’s natural repair processes.
تطبيقات العلاج بالخلايا الجذعية في الطب التجديدي
Stem cell therapy is being used to treat a variety of conditions, offering hope for patients suffering from injuries, الأمراض المزمنة, and degenerative conditions. Below are some key areas where stem cell therapy is making significant strides:
- Orthopedic and Musculoskeletal Conditions
Stem cell therapy is increasingly used in orthopedics to treat joint injuries, التهاب المفاصل, and other musculoskeletal disorders. Stem cells can promote cartilage regeneration and healing of damaged ligaments and tendons, helping patients avoid the need for invasive surgeries such as joint replacement. في حالات مثل هشاشة العظام, stem cells can reduce inflammation and stimulate the regeneration of cartilage, leading to reduced pain and improved mobility.
- الاضطرابات العصبية
Stem cell therapy is showing promising results in the treatment of neurological disorders such as Parkinson’s disease, تصلب متعدد (آنسة), وإصابات الحبل الشوكي. Stem cells have the ability to differentiate into nerve cells and may help repair damaged neural tissue, restore lost motor function, and improve quality of life for patients with neurodegenerative diseases.
- أمراض القلب والأوعية الدموية
Patients with heart disease, particularly those who have suffered heart attacks, قد يستفيد من العلاج بالخلايا الجذعية. Stem cells can help regenerate damaged heart tissue, تحسين وظيفة القلب, and reduce the risk of complications such as heart failure. Clinical trials are ongoing to determine the most effective stem cell-based treatments for cardiovascular conditions.
- Wound Healing and Burn Treatment
Stem cells have shown great promise in the treatment of chronic wounds, حروق, and skin injuries. By regenerating skin tissue, stem cells can help patients recover more quickly and with less scarring. In severe cases of burns, stem cells are being used to grow skin grafts that can be transplanted onto the injured area, promoting faster healing and recovery.
- أمراض المناعة الذاتية
Stem cell therapy is also being explored for the treatment of autoimmune diseases such as lupus, التهاب المفصل الروماتويدي, ومرض كرون. Stem cells can help modulate the immune system, تقليل الالتهاب, and promote the repair of damaged tissues affected by autoimmune attacks. These therapies offer a potential alternative to traditional treatments, which may have limited effectiveness or serious side effects.
- Diabetes and Pancreatic Regeneration
Stem cell therapy has the potential to treat diabetes by regenerating insulin-producing cells in the pancreas. Researchers are exploring the use of stem cells to create functional pancreatic tissue that can help restore insulin production and regulate blood sugar levels in patients with type 1 السكري. إذا نجحت, this approach could offer a long-term solution to diabetes management.

التحديات والقيود
Despite the exciting potential of stem cell therapy, there are several challenges and limitations to consider:
- التكلفة وإمكانية الوصول
Stem cell treatments can be expensive due to the specialized technology and expertise required. For many patients, the cost of stem cell therapy may not be covered by insurance, limiting access to these treatments.
- المخاوف التنظيمية والأخلاقية
استخدام الخلايا الجذعية, particularly embryonic stem cells, raises ethical and regulatory issues. While iPSCs provide an alternative to embryonic stem cells, regulatory frameworks for stem cell treatments vary by country, and many therapies are still in experimental stages.
- Safety and Long-Term Effects
While early studies on stem cell therapy have shown promising results, the long-term safety and effectiveness of these treatments are still being studied. Potential risks include the development of tumors or unwanted tissue growth, as well as complications related to immune rejection in certain cases.
